The Blake at Edgewater Costs & Pricing
The Blake at Edgewater presents a unique living experience with pricing that reflects its high-quality amenities and services. For instance, the monthly cost for a studio apartment is $5,150, which significantly exceeds both the York County average of $3,891 and the state average of $3,649. Similarly, semi-private rooms are priced at $5,457, again above local and state averages of $3,743 and $3,243 respectively. Those seeking more spacious accommodations will find one-bedroom units costing $6,700 - well above York County's average of $4,395 and South Carolina's average of $3,806. Lastly, the two-bedroom option is available for $7,475 compared to regional costs of $4,696 in York County and $4,337 statewide. These figures illustrate that while The Blake at Edgewater may be on the higher end of the spectrum in terms of cost within its market context, it offers an elevated lifestyle that many residents find worth the investment.

Staff warmth and responsiveness
Residents and families consistently describe attentive, kind staff who stay engaged.
Across many reviews, families talk about staff members being friendly, attentive, and willing to helpâoften highlighting how welcome residents feel and how responsive leadership seems to be. Several comments focus on caregivers and wellness teams communicating with families and providing day-to-day support that brings peace of mind. There are also a few negative reviews that directly criticize staffing adequacy or professionalism, but the more common tone is that the team shows care in their interactions.

Activities keep residents involved
Reviews repeatedly mention engaging activities and encouragement to participate.
Many families say residents are kept active through planned activities, events, and staff encouragement to join in rather than simply listing items on a calendar. Reviews also describe variety in what residents doâsuch as crafts, games, outings, and community-sponsored religious programmingâplus moments like residents making connections and enjoying themed events. A smaller number of reviews note gaps at certain times, including concerns about activity availability or staffing supporting it.

Dining is a mixed experience
Dining earns strong compliments, while a few reviews raise concerns about quality and timing.
Several reviews praise meals as delicious, fresh, or restaurant-like, and some specifically call out accommodating dietary needs. Others mention the dining area itself as pleasant and describe residents enjoying daily dining and choices. On the downside, a few residents or family members complain about meal quality, limited selection, and delays tied to dining staffing.

Memory care feels structured
Multiple reviews describe memory care support that feels safe and engaging.
For families who chose the memory care wing, reviews frequently emphasize compassionate care, a structured environment, and support that helps residents feel comfortable and participate. A number of comments also mention staff visibility, communication, and programming that keeps residents engaged. At the same time, there are several very negative memory care reviews describing medication handling problems and insufficient attention, including concerns raised by family members during visits.

Staffing gaps raise concerns
Some reviews describe staffing shortages that affected supervision and care timing.
While many reviews praise the team, a recurring caveat is inconsistent staffingâespecially around evenings or weekends. Some reviewers describe long gaps in attention, residents left without timely assistance, or delays in dining service. Others add concerns about communication when problems were raised, including reports that issues did not improve after being addressed.
